Convenient payments are the foundation of your customers’ preferred retail experience.
To find out, we asked consumers, “what makes a payment convenient for you and easy to use?” Their answers provide essential guidance that merchants can follow to stand out from competitors, particularly as the holiday shopping season approaches.

Widely Accepted Payments
“The way that a payment method is convenient is based on how many places that it’s accepted.”

To keep up with your customers’ preferences, regularly survey them so you can update your point-of-sale (POS) system to accept the payment methods they wish to use. Additionally, use in-store signage and website messaging to clearly state up front what payments your stores accept. Don’t wait until their shopping cart has been scanned to tell them they can’t make a payment.
Fast Payments
“What makes it easy to use is if I’m able to just tap my card … or just save the card to my phone … and be ready to go.”

Merchants can do more to facilitate speed than simply accepting these streamlined payment methods. Keeping POS terminals conveniently placed will ensure customers are able to quickly tap, scan, insert or swipe when they are ready to pay. Additionally, merchants can collaborate with a reliable payments technology partner to manage the connections between their POS and payment processors, which helps ensure processing speeds are consistent.
Flexible Payments
“Something that I can use with or without my wallet…”

Your stores must be equally flexible to ensure your customers enjoy a convenient payments experience. If your brick-and-mortar locations accept a wide variety of payment methods, ensure your website can also process them. This is particularly important for mobile merchants who are on the go and wish to deliver the same convenient experience a customer would receive at brick-and-mortar locations without requiring multiple pieces of heavy equipment.
Simple Payments
“… I don’t have to sit there and open an app and press a bunch of buttons…”

As a merchant, you may believe this responsibility lies on the payment service provider, but that isn’t entirely true. If you offer your customers the opportunity to join a rewards program or make a purchase with loyalty points, make sure they don’t have to jump through hoops to use them at checkout.
Convenience Can Keep Holiday Shoppers Coming Back
- 96% of U.S. holiday shoppers plan to shop in-store this holiday season.
- The top factor influencing which merchants receive holiday shoppers’ business is a good in-store experience.
- Staying within budget ranked as holiday shoppers’ second most important priority for the season (behind seeing family and friends).
We’ll have more insights when our full report is available later this month, but until then, these findings show that holiday shoppers want a good in-store experience and to stay within budget. Merchants that facilitate a convenient payments experience will be better positioned to help these holiday shoppers enjoy their time in store and reliably use their preferred payment method to manage their spending budget.
